New bridge over I-66 in Fairfax County to open Wednesday

The new Cedar Lane Bridge over Interstate 66 in Vienna, Virginia, is scheduled to open Wednesday. The bridge connects Cottage Street to the north and Route 29-Lee Highway to the south. It includes a sidewalk on the west side and a shared-use path on the east side that will link up to the 66 Parallel Trail that is being built from Dunn Loring to Centreville. Construction will continue in the area, so pedestrians, drivers and cyclists should remain alert.

Fairfax Connector Routes 462 and 467 will continue their modified routes using Cottage Street and Gallows Road through Jan. 3. Starting Jan. 4, both routes will resume their preconstruction routes using the Cedar Lane Bridge.

A golf course for ‘the people’ faces a presidential makeover

WASHINGTON (AP) — A pack of cyclists whisked by along the circuit at East Potomac Park while the golf course parking lot filled with luxury SUVs parked next to older, inexpensive economy cars, all with the Washington Monument in the background. The scene highlighted what residents say are the park's best features: its accessibility and affordability right in the nation's capital. The historic park, especially the golf course, has caught the eye of President Donald Trump, who wants to turn it into a world-class golf venue. It's part of his grand vision for Washington, D.C., where he has torn down storied structures, remade or renamed others and deployed the National Guard for more than a year. But some residents fear the planned changes to the golf course — where Trump has visited with a cabinet member, a well-known golf course architect and blueprints — risk altering the character of a place that has served Washingtonians of many stripes for more than a century. Turning the park into an upscale golf course will mean costlier fees and a loss of public space, residents worry.
